WebGeology. The evolution of Ulu r u and Kata Tju t a is explained differently by Anangu and the scientific community. According to Anangu, there was nothing on the earth until their ancestors - in the forms of people, plants and animals, travelled widely across the land and formed the world as we know it today. WebUluru was formed by ancestral beings during Dreamtime The area around Ulu r u was settled thousands of years ago, and although it was ‘discovered’ by the white man in the 1800s, Ulu r u and Aboriginal culture are very much entwined today. In fact, Ulu r u (Ayers Rock) is sacred to the local Pitjantjatjara tribe that live here.

When did Europeans first visit Ulu r u? WebAccording to Australian indigenous cultural beliefs, Uluru was created in the very beginning of time. That time is known as the Dreamtime, the period in which the natural environment was shaped and life forms, both animal and human, were created.

It is … focus diesel hatchbackWebUluru in Central Australia's outback Earth uplifting and folding about 300 - 400 million years ago tipped the rock to create the present vertical orientation from the original horizontal sedimentary strata. Erosion of the surrounding area then left Uluru and nearby Kata Tjuta exposed.
